Oliver Howe wrote: > Hi, > > Is it possible to give some hosts a higher priority when relaying messages? > > As I am relaying for several different hosts (companies) and some of them > have different expectations than others. > ie some have time sensitive emails and some arent so bothered about their > messages being delivered immediately.
Maybe add a queue runner for that/those specific domains into cron? 5 * * * * /path/to/exim -qRdomain This is a bit brute force and if the queue runs take a while to process (more than the 5 minute interval suggested in the cron entry) you will start to get a stack of queue runner processes. You may want to script it a little bit more robustly than that?
